If a whole pan of brownies is being sold for $16, how much it cost to purchase 3/4
of the pan?

Respuesta :

tankisfun97 tankisfun97
  • 22-04-2021

Answer:

$12

Step-by-step explanation:

We have to do this operation:

(16/4) x 3 = 4 x 3 = $12
